如何将word文件以二进制方式写入数据库并调用 你用sql server了,我觉得你应该做一个文档库管理。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 这里有个例子“c#大文件读取和写入数据库”楼主可以参考一下:http://hi.baidu.com/lvxiukai/blog/item/de0c003fd1dab23570cf6c9c.html protected void Button1_Click(object sender, EventArgs e) { //FileInfo thefile = new FileInfo(@"D:\立项依据.doc"); FileStream fsDoc = File.OpenRead(@"D:\立项依据.doc"); DateTime dtnow = DateTime.Now; string filename = dtnow.ToString("yyyyMMdd")+".doc"; byte[] buffer=new byte[fsDoc.Length]; fsDoc.Read(buffer,0,(int)fsDoc.Length); conn.Open(); string sqlCmd = @"Insert into MyUploadTable(filename,filesize,filedata,ProjectID,IsAuditActivePage) Values(@filename,@filesize,@filedata,@ProjectID,1)"; SqlCommand Cmd = new SqlCommand(sqlCmd,conn); Cmd.Parameters.Add("@filename",SqlDbType.VarChar).Value=filename; Cmd.Parameters.Add("@filesize",SqlDbType.BigInt).Value=fsDoc.Length; Cmd.Parameters.Add("@filedata",SqlDbType.Image).Value=buffer; Cmd.Parameters.Add("@ProjectID",SqlDbType.Int).Value=2; Cmd.ExecuteNonQuery(); fsDoc.Close(); conn.Close(); } 看看这个 http://blog.chinaunix.net/article.php?articleId=9053&blogId=1925 调用的时候怎么处理呀,应该是用word将文件打开,编辑、保存在数据库中,单机用sql合适吗 参考:http://hi.baidu.com/wangdeen/blog/item/3c064ec236d08035e4dd3b6d.html 参考:http://www.winu.cn/space-14160-do-blog-id-301.htmlhttp://www.cnblogs.com/zfanswer/archive/2009/03/30/1425140.html winfrom datagridview 删除,为什么删除了不是在原来的界面而是返回了上一个界面求解?????? C#如何用简单的方法实现每个表都插入一条数据 菜菜紧急求救 视频,为什么找不到指定文件?哪位高手帮帮忙!! 怎么解决这个问题?大家帮忙看看 新手提问,如何直接调用方法? 如何写一个取得XML某子节点的路径XPATH的方法 请作一个HTML编辑器,给钱! C#中静态的构造函数 关于将 可执行文件(*.exe) 的合并成的问题 如何做下载类网站 c#
http://hi.baidu.com/lvxiukai/blog/item/de0c003fd1dab23570cf6c9c.html
protected void Button1_Click(object sender, EventArgs e)
{ //FileInfo thefile = new FileInfo(@"D:\立项依据.doc");
FileStream fsDoc = File.OpenRead(@"D:\立项依据.doc"); DateTime dtnow = DateTime.Now;
string filename = dtnow.ToString("yyyyMMdd")+".doc"; byte[] buffer=new byte[fsDoc.Length]; fsDoc.Read(buffer,0,(int)fsDoc.Length);
conn.Open();
string sqlCmd = @"Insert into MyUploadTable(filename,filesize,filedata,ProjectID,IsAuditActivePage)
Values(@filename,@filesize,@filedata,@ProjectID,1)";
SqlCommand Cmd = new SqlCommand(sqlCmd,conn);
Cmd.Parameters.Add("@filename",SqlDbType.VarChar).Value=filename;
Cmd.Parameters.Add("@filesize",SqlDbType.BigInt).Value=fsDoc.Length;
Cmd.Parameters.Add("@filedata",SqlDbType.Image).Value=buffer;
Cmd.Parameters.Add("@ProjectID",SqlDbType.Int).Value=2;
Cmd.ExecuteNonQuery();
fsDoc.Close();
conn.Close();
}
http://blog.chinaunix.net/article.php?articleId=9053&blogId=1925
sql合适吗
http://hi.baidu.com/wangdeen/blog/item/3c064ec236d08035e4dd3b6d.html
http://www.winu.cn/space-14160-do-blog-id-301.html
http://www.cnblogs.com/zfanswer/archive/2009/03/30/1425140.html